Gasoline prices were much higher than last year, but prices at the pump fell all during the month of July from the mid-June, according to AAA. In the consumer price index, the gasoline index fell 7.7% in July, offsetting gains in food and shelter. The drop in gasoline helped bring headline inflation down to an 8.5% annual pace in July, from 9.1% in June.
According to SpendingPulse, fuel and convenience spending rose 32.3% year-over-year in July, but the growth rate was lower than June's 42.1% increase."The biggest twist was e-commerce ... It was up 11.7%, and in June, it was up in low single digits," said Meyer. The category in the SpendingPulse data had not been up by double digits since the holiday shopping season in December.
"The inflation story is really important," said Meyer."The inflation tax the consumer is dealing with is starting to ease. That's going to be really interesting to see how that plays out."SpendingPulse data showed on year-over-year basis, airline spending rose 13.3%. Lodging was up 29.6%, and restaurant spending rose 9.5%.
